Functional Dairy Ingredients Industry Analysis in the UK 2025 to 2035
The demand for functional dairy ingredients in the UK is projected to grow from USD 420.0 million in 2025 to approximately USD 752.0 million by 2035, recording an absolute increase of USD 332.0 million over the forecast period. This translates into total growth of 79.0%, with demand forecast to expand at a compound annual growth rate (CAGR) of 6.00% between 2025 and 2035.
Overall sales are expected to grow by nearly 1.79X during the same period, supported by increasing health consciousness and preventive healthcare practices, rising adoption of probiotic and fortified dairy products, and growing demand for protein-enriched nutrition and functional food formulations across UK regions. The UK, characterized by established dairy processing infrastructure and sophisticated health-focused consumer culture, continues to demonstrate robust growth potential driven by wellness awareness expansion and increasing recognition of functional dairy ingredients' role in immunity and digestive health.

Between 2025 and 2030, demand for functional dairy ingredients in the UK is projected to expand from USD 420.0 million to USD 561.9 million, resulting in a value increase of USD 141.9 million, which represents 42.7% of the total forecast growth for the decade. This phase of growth will be shaped by rising awareness of gut health benefits and probiotic adoption across UK regions, particularly in metropolitan areas where wellness culture and functional nutrition are accelerating dairy ingredient deployment. Increasing integration of whey proteins and bioactive compounds in commercial operations and growing adoption of specialized processing technologies continue to drive demand. Health-focused manufacturers are expanding their functional ingredient capabilities to address the growing complexity of modern consumer preferences and nutritional specifications, with UK operations leading investments in premium dairy ingredient systems.
From 2030 to 2035, demand is forecast to grow from USD 561.9 million to USD 752.0 million, adding another USD 190.1 million, which constitutes 57.3% of the overall ten-year expansion. This period is expected to be characterized by expansion of personalized nutrition solutions, development of advanced probiotic formulations and specialized dairy systems, and implementation of clean-label technologies across different consumer applications. The growing adoption of evidence-based nutrition principles and enhanced quality requirements, particularly in England and Scotland regions, will drive demand for more sophisticated functional dairy ingredient systems and integrated wellness platforms.

Segmental Analysis
The industry is segmented by type, source, end use, and region. By type, sales are divided into proteins and amino acids, probiotics and prebiotics, vitamins, minerals, oils and fatty acids, and others categories. In terms of source, the industry is segmented into animal-based and plant-based. By end use, the industry covers yogurt, beverages, whole milk, cheese, baby food, and others. Regionally, the industry is divided into England, Scotland, Wales, and Northern Ireland, with England representing a key growth and innovation hub for functional dairy ingredient technologies.
By Type, Proteins and Amino Acids Segment Accounts for 45.2% Share

The proteins and amino acids segment is projected to account for 45.2% of UK functional dairy ingredient demand in 2025, making it the leading type category across the sector. Analysis of UK Functional Dairy Ingredients Demand by Key Region

| Region | CAGR (2025-2035) |
|---|---|
| England | 6.1% |
| Scotland | 6.0% |
| Wales | 5.9% |
| Northern Ireland | 5.8% |
The UK functional dairy ingredient demand is witnessing robust growth, supported by rising health consciousness requirements, expanding preventive healthcare initiatives, and the deployment of advanced dairy processing technologies across regions. England leads the nation with a 6.1% CAGR, reflecting progressive wellness trends, substantial innovation development, and early adoption of premium functional systems. Scotland follows with a 6.0% CAGR, driven by extensive dairy infrastructure, favorable operational demographics, and concentration of large-scale operations that enhance application development. Wales grows at 5.9%, as commercial modernization and operational efficiency opportunities increasingly drive functional dairy deployment. Northern Ireland demonstrates growth at 5.8%, supported by expanding dairy facilities and regional health initiatives.

Competitive Landscape of UK Functional Dairy Ingredients Demand
UK functional dairy ingredient demand is defined by competition among specialized processing developers, dairy ingredient companies, and integrated solution providers, with major food corporations maintaining significant influence through innovation resources and application development capabilities. Companies are investing in functional dairy advancement, nutritional infrastructure optimization, processing network structures, and comprehensive operational services to deliver effective, reliable, and scalable wellness management solutions across UK commercial and health applications. Strategic partnerships, nutritional infrastructure development, and first-mover application execution are central to strengthening competitive positioning and presence across premium wellness, high-quality, and commercial nutritional applications.
Angel Yeast Company Limited, internationally recognized functional ingredient leader, leads with 18.4% share, offering comprehensive advanced dairy ingredient solutions including implementation, technology, and support services with focus on commercial applications, nutritional reliability, and cost optimization across UK operations. Koninklijke DSM N.V., operating with extensive UK presence, provides integrated nutritional solutions leveraging dairy expertise, high-quality development, and operational management capabilities.
Glanbia Public Limited Company delivers full-service dairy ingredient implementation including technology development, nutritional optimization, and formulation integration serving UK and international commercial projects. Fonterra Co-operative Group Limited emphasizes comprehensive nutritional solutions with integrated processing capabilities, quality control, and operational features leveraging commercial sector expertise. Cargill Incorporated offers dairy ingredient application development and nutritional optimization operations for health and wellness applications across UK operations.
